Security is one of the biggest issues facing Windows
administrators. Until now admins have had to gather information
from various online and print sources. This is the first book to
gather into one place in an easy to follow format all the
information available about security on the Windows Server 2003
platform. While it is written in the form of a reference, the
author doesn't just list the features, however, but gives a
plethora of practical implementation tips. It extends security from
single server based best practices to those that can produce an
entire security framework for Windows domains. Roberta Bragg is one
of the best known writers and speakers on the subject, and she uses
her knowledge of what problems professional administrators face
every day to fine tune the content to their needs. She will be
promoting this book heavily in her many articles and speaking
engagements.
